Character Profile
Robert Robertson's old family friend and retired speedster now working in SDN's hero records database, voiced by Westworld's Jeffrey Wright. Chase possesses acceleration powers that once made him formidable Brave Brigade member, but his abilities come with devastating cost: accelerated aging that left him appearing 80 years old at just 39. After realizing continued superhero work would consume his remaining lifespan, Chase retired to preserve what years he has left, accepting desk job managing SDN's records system. From this position he recommended Robert for dispatcher role, using insider connections to help his friend after the mech suit disaster. His exceptional mobility stat (9/10) reflects peak speedster capabilities that he can no longer safely deploy—tragic reminder of powers that became curse rather than gift. Chase provides Robert with institutional knowledge, access to hero databases, and emotional support as fellow hero navigating life after frontline retirement. Not part of playable Z-Team roster—he serves as information source, quest giver, and narrative connection to Robert's past. The accelerated aging storyline adds poignant depth, showing superhero careers' hidden costs beyond physical injuries.

Character Role in Game
Chase is a non-playable character (NPC) who appears in story sequences and narrative events. Unlike the 8 playable Z-Team heroes, NPCs cannot be deployed on missions but play important roles in Dispatch's storyline and world-building.
